What are vertical angles?

Back

Vertical angles are the angles opposite each other when two lines intersect. They are always equal.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are corresponding angles?

Back

Corresponding angles are the angles that are in the same position at each intersection where a straight line crosses two others. They are equal when the lines are parallel.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are alternate interior angles?

Back

Alternate interior angles are the pairs of angles on opposite sides of the transversal but inside the two lines. They are equal when the lines are parallel.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are same side interior angles?

Back

Same side interior angles are the pairs of angles on the same side of the transversal and inside the two lines. They are supplementary when the lines are parallel.

If two parallel lines are cut by a transversal, what can be said about the alternate exterior angles?

Back

Alternate exterior angles are equal when two parallel lines are cut by a transversal.
